China Pressed Anthropic for Access to Its Mythos AI Model and Was Refused

The request raised U.S. national-security concerns as officials weighed how quickly frontier AI capabilities could spread beyond American companies.

  • A representative from a Chinese think tank requested access to Anthropic's newest model, "Mythos", during a Carnegie-sponsored meeting in Singapore last month; Anthropic denied the request.
  • Mythos can exploit unknown vulnerabilities in operating systems and web browsers, fueling national security concerns regarding rapid AI capability diffusion and potential transfer to foreign actors.
  • Officials at the National Security Council were informed of the interaction and expressed concern, viewing third-party engagements as potential vectors for capability transfer.
  • Chris McGuire, a senior fellow at the Council for Foreign Relations, urged the U.S. to focus on expanding its lead in powerful AI models to maintain competitive advantage.
  • McGuire warned that China could develop a "Mythos"-level model in eight months, while governance discussions center on API-level restrictions and export controls to manage frontier model access.
